A plane P = 0 is the perpendicular bisector of the line joining the points 2,3 , 4 and 6,7 , 8 . The perpendicular distance of P = 0 from the origin is
Options
- A4 3 units
- B5 3 units
- C6 3 units
- D8 3 units
Correct answer
B. 5 3 units
Step-by-step solution
From diagram mid-point of A B must lie on the plane M 2 + 6 2 , 3 + 7 2 , 4 + 8 2 ≡ 4,5 , 6 A B is perpendicular to the required plane Direction ratios of A B → = < 4,4 , 4 > = < 1 , 1 , 1 > Equation of the required plane is 1 x - 4 + 1 y - 5 + 1 z - 6 = 0 ⇒ x + y + z = 15 The perpendicular distance from the origin to the plane = 0 + 0 + 0 - 15 3 = 5 3 units
